不咎既往

bùjiù-jìwǎng
idiom

Meanings

  1. 1 to not blame someone for past mistakes
  2. 2 to let bygones be bygones
  3. 3 to overlook past wrongs

Examples

Tā yǐjīng rèncuò le, wǒmen jiù bùjiù-jìwǎng ba.
He's already admitted his mistake, so let's let bygones be bygones.
Gōngsī juédìng bùjiù-jìwǎng, gěi tā yí gè jīhuì.
The company decided to overlook past mistakes and give him another chance.

Tips

history
From 《论语·八佾》: 成事不说遂事不谏既往不咎 - 'don't speak of what's done, don't remonstrate over what's settled, don't blame what's past.' Confucius's counsel against dwelling on the irreversible.
memory
= blame; 既往 = the already-passed. Literally 'not-blame what's already past.' Often appears in the original word order 既往不咎 with the same meaning.
